WASHING THE SAINTS’ FEET.

    258               C. M.
        Christ’s example in washing his disciples’ feet.
                                   John, ch. xlii
    1  FVD Christ the great example lead
       L-' For all his humble train,
      In washing the disciples’ feet,
        And wiping them again ?
    2  And did my Lord and Master say
        * If I have washed your feet,
      Ye also ought to watch and pray,
        And wash each others’ feet ? ’
    3  O blessed Jesus at thy board
        I have thy children met;
      The bread I’ve broke, the wine I’ve poured,
        We’ve washed each others’ feet,
    4  In imitation of my Lord,
        Whose blood for me did sweat,
      I yield unto his sacred word,
        And wash the pilgrims’ feet.
    5  Yea, blessed Jesus, I like thee,
        Would Christians often meet ;
      The least of all the flock would be.
        And wash his children’s feet.
    6  For this let men reproach defame,
        And call me what they will ;
      I still would follow Christ the Lamb,
        And be his servant still.
